Senior Manager, Merchandise Analytics & Space Optimization (Retail)

Talize Inc / Recycling RewardsToronto, ON
$80,000 - $100,000Onsite

About The Position

We’re looking for a strategic, data-driven leader to take ownership of merchandise analytics and space optimization across all Talize locations. In this role, you drive sales performance by maximizing productivity per square foot, optimizing inventory flow, and improving gross margin and category contribution. You’ll lead with data—transforming insights into actionable strategies across floor space allocation, pricing architecture, and seasonal planning. Working cross-functionally, you bring structure and discipline to inventory and merchandising decisions, replacing guesswork with clear, results-driven execution. Success in this role is defined by measurable financial impact, operational efficiency, and your ability to elevate commercial performance across the business.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of retail merchandise planning, allocation, or category analytics experience.
  • Proven experience optimizing sales per square foot across multi-store retail chains.
  • Advanced Excel proficiency (pivot tables and modeling mandatory).
  • Experience in off-price, thrift, fast-fashion, or high-SKU retail environments (e.g., Value Village, TJX, H&M, Zara, Sport Chek softlines).
  • Experience with retail BI systems and inventory planning tools.
  • Strong understanding of open-to-buy planning.
  • Experience improving inventory turns and margin through reallocation strategies.
  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Finance, Retail Management, or related field.

Responsibilities

  • Department-level floor space allocation (% mix by Women, Men, Kids, Home, etc.)
  • Subcategory mix optimization (Denim, Athletic, Dresses, etc.)
  • Seasonal category shifts and floor resets (Winter → Spring, etc.)
  • Store size format allocation logic.
  • Identification and rebalancing of underperforming categories.
  • Sales per square foot modeling by category and store.
  • Inventory turn strategy and improvement plans.
  • Good / Better / Best pricing architecture.
  • Markdown ladder and clearance cadence.
  • Backstock ratio reduction strategy.
  • Category contribution margin analysis.
  • Quarterly category performance reviews.
  • Forecast financial impact of space adjustments and markdown strategies.
  • Build and maintain advanced Excel and BI dashboards.
  • Analyze sell-through, aging inventory, and SKU productivity.
  • Develop reallocation models by store format.
  • Recommend targeted promotions based on overstock analysis.
  • Partner with Visual Merchandising to implement planograms.
  • Lead monthly commercial review meetings with Marketing, Operations, and Finance.
